当我检查链接时,我可以看到:
#Bottom a {
color: #888;
}
我给链接一个类并添加了自定义CSS,但它不起作用:
<a class="one" href="http://domain.com/contact.php">contact us</a>
#Bottom .one a:link {color:#0066D6; !important;}
我想念什么?
答案 0 :(得分:3)
.one
类正在应用于锚点,因此无需将a:link
添加到选择器的末尾,它只是:
#Bottom a.one {
color:#0066D6 !important;
}
此外,我建议不惜一切代价使用!important
声明,特别是在这种情况下,因为它没有必要。只要在默认链接样式之后添加了.one
样式,它就会覆盖样式而无需!important
声明(那就是层叠,&#39; C&# 39;在CSS中,意思是。)
示例:强>
#Bottom a {
color:red;
}
#Bottom a.one {
color:green;
}
&#13;
<div id="Bottom">
<a href="#">Standard Link</a>
<a href="#">Standard Link</a>
<a href="#">Standard Link</a>
<a class="one" href="#">Special Link</a>
</div>
&#13;